The cartoon indicates that the COVID- 19 pandemic is not just a mortality and public health crisis but also a political, economic and social crisis. The pandemic affects business and the economy that cause political and social conflict on the closure of businesses that affect employment. However, the main point of the cartoon is to promote precaution of the virus and encourage people to stay at home for the sake of their and everyone's safety as an effort to fight against Corona which has proven to be difficult. From what I've seen so far when going out in public, most people doesn't really follow the social distance rule or staying at home even though it is highly recommended countless of times on news. My aunt did not take strict safety precautions such as wearing mask and gloves even if she do not lack any of these supplies or reuse the supplies over and over again because she was afraid of wasting it. She was soon involve in a Corona case where her colleges at her workplace was contaminated so she have to get tested. My whole family and I was shock and scare upon the news because we were afraid that she would be contaminated and spread it onto her family, fortunately, it was negative. I hope that she have understand the situation better and take better precautions for the sake of her family and herself. I understand that these type of protection supplied are limited and expensive at this time, but we should always put our health and life above everything else and make sure that the supplies your using is clean and safe, even if you have to find alternative ways like using a washable mask.
